For the record, Dee Howard wanted to do the same thing for a 727 and get rid of the FE. The Feds said do whatever you want. However they pointed out the type certificate data sheet for a 727 said it had three engines and required an FE. Missing either of these it would not be a 727 and would have to certified as a totally new type of aircraft, not just a mod. You ever see any 2 engine FE-less 727s flying?
